Abstract

The invention discloses an automatic composite universal axis turning device and an aircraft, which comprise a spherical universal joint, a three-section type universal shaft, a driving device and a control system, wherein the spherical universal joint is formed by hinging two parts capable of realizing relative spatial swing; the three-section type universal shaft is arranged in the spherical universal joint, two ends of the three-section type universal shaft can respectively and movably penetrate through two parts on the spherical universal joint, and two ends of the three-section type universal shaft can rotate relative to the parts; the driving device is arranged on the spherical universal joint and used for adjusting and locking the spatial swing angle of the two components; the control system is arranged on the driving device or the ball joint and is used for controlling the action of the driving device. The automatic composite universal axis turning device has the advantages of small structure, large transmission range and stable transmission; the aircraft can realize the turning adjustment of the driving power, and the adjusting process is stable and reliable.

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of aircraft transmission, in particular to an automatic composite universal axis turning device and an aircraft.
Background
The universal joint is a machine part for realizing variable-angle power transmission, is used for changing the position of a transmission axis direction, but mostly adopts a two-joint structure, mainly realizes swinging on at most two plane dimensions, limits the swinging distance and amplitude range, and has a limitation on application because the range is relatively small. Three-joint universal joints are commonly used in the industry to increase the amplitude of the drive and the pitch of the oscillations.
In the actual use process, two ends of the three-joint universal joint are connected with two fixed structures, namely fixed transmission, so that the three-joint universal joint can not randomly swing at two ends in the transmission process to cause transmission looseness. However, in some transmission fields with one open end, such as the field of unmanned aerial vehicles or ship transmission, since the end of the three-joint universal joint connected to the outside is an open end, a multi-link fixing structure must be used for fixing the end of the three-joint universal joint transmitting to the outside in the transmission, such as a multi-link suspension structure on an automobile chassis, but the multi-link fixing structure can limit the swing amplitude of the three-joint universal joint and is limited in practical use. Meanwhile, the multi-connecting-rod fixing structure is complex in structure, the space requirement for part movement is high, and the use of the multi-connecting-rod fixing structure in some fields is very restricted, especially in the field of unmanned aerial vehicle paddle transmission.

Referring to fig. 1 to 7, the present application provides an automatic composite universal axis direction changing device, including a ball joint 100, a three-section type universal shaft 200, a driving device 300 and a control system, where the ball joint 100 is composed of two components capable of realizing relative spatial swing; the three-section type universal shaft 200 is arranged in the ball universal joint 100, two ends of the three-section type universal shaft can respectively and movably penetrate through two parts on the ball universal joint 100, and two ends of the three-section type universal shaft 200 can rotate relative to the parts; a drive device 300 is mounted on the ball joint 100 for adjusting and locking the spatial oscillation angle of the two components. The control system is mounted on the driving device 300 or the ball joint 100 for controlling the motion of the driving device 300. In fact, the ball joint 100 may be of a conventional ball joint construction, although in this application there is a certain amount of structural design variation due to the need to mount the three-piece cardan shaft 200 therein. In the actual use process, the two parts can be locked relatively, so that the swinging angles of the input end and the output end of the three-section type universal shaft 200 are kept fixed, the whole transmission direction is convenient to adjust, and transmission fixation is realized. Three-piece cardan shaft 200 may be a conventional three-piece cardan joint, such as the structure disclosed in the 201921217257.7 three-piece cardan joint, and will not be described in detail in this application. It should be added that, in the present application, the ball joint 100 has a space inside, which is convenient for accommodating the middle region of the three-segment type cardan shaft 200, and at the same time, the outward ends of the two components are provided with channels, which are convenient for the two ends of the three-segment type cardan shaft 200 to penetrate out. The driving device 300 may have another structure in the present application, for example, a structure in which a driving wheel directly drives a movable member of the ball joint 100 to operate, or a structure in which a plurality of telescopic links are extended and contracted, and the opposite swinging of two members of the ball joint 100 is controlled by a plurality of sets of telescopic links in different directions. Of course, other embodiments are not limited to the above-listed embodiments. The control system is a conventional programmable control board in the present application, but may be a configuration composed of dedicated control electronics as long as it can control the operation of the driving device 300.
The automatic composite universal axis direction changing device is additionally provided with the ball universal joint 100 on the basis of the existing three-section type universal shaft 200, and the relative swinging amplitude of two ends of the three-section type universal shaft 200 is limited by two parts which can realize relative spatial swinging on the ball universal joint 100 respectively, wherein the two parts can be locked relatively, so that two ends of the three-section type universal shaft 200 can be effectively fixed, and the original swinging amplitude of the three-section type universal shaft 200 is not influenced. When the swing angle is adjusted, the two components of the ball joint 100 do not affect the rotation of the three-segment type universal shaft 200; meanwhile, the structure of the ball joint 100 can better protect the middle area of the three-section type universal shaft 200, prevent external impurities from falling into the joint and reduce abrasion.
In one embodiment of the present application, the present application provides a specific form of the driving device 300, wherein the driving device 300 includes a main body seat 310, a first adjusting mechanism 320 and a second adjusting mechanism 330, the main body seat 310 is mounted on any one of the components, the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 are respectively mounted on any one of the components, output ends of the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 are respectively connected with the other of the components, and both the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 can drive the two components to spatially swing around a hinge point simultaneously or individually. In fact, the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 may be a common telescopic arm structure, or may be rotatably mounted on any one of the components by using a roller, the roller abuts against the spherical outer wall of the other component, and the roller is used to directly drive the abutted component to swing relative to the other component. In practice, the installation angles of the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 cannot be coplanar, and the directions in which the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 drive the two components to swing are not coplanar, and in practical installation, it is preferable that the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 are both installed on the same installation surface of the fixed component, and the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 are vertically distributed on the installation plane. The first adjustment mechanism 320 and the second adjustment mechanism 330 are electrically connected to the control system, which facilitates control of the control system.
In addition, the present application provides a specific structure of the ball-and-socket joint 100, where two of the components are a fixed base 110 and a ball-and-socket 120, respectively, the ball-and-socket 120 is at least a hemisphere structure, a cavity 111 is provided in the fixed base 110, and a first channel 112 is provided at the bottom of the cavity 111; the spherical seat 120 is installed in the opening of the cavity 111 in a sealing manner, the spherical seat 120 can swing around the cavity 111 in space, and a second channel 121 is arranged on one side of the spherical seat 120 away from the bottom of the cavity 111; the three-section type cardan shaft 200 is installed in the accommodating cavity 111, and one end of the three-section type cardan shaft can penetrate through the first passage 112 in a rotating mode, and the other end of the three-section type cardan shaft can penetrate through the second passage 121 in a rotating mode. In the actual use, unable adjustment base 110 is used for fixing on the structure of outside for can keep whole ball joint 100 stable, and ball seat 120 is whole ball joint 100's expansion end, and unable adjustment base 110 and ball seat 120 can support the input and the output of syllogic cardan shaft 200 to a certain extent, can also improve this syllogic cardan shaft 200's transmission intensity like this. In fact, the inner wall of the housing 111 abuts against the outer surface of the spherical end of the spherical seat 120, which ensures the tightness of the connection. The first channel 112 and the second channel 121 can be abutted with the outer walls of the input end and the output end of the three-section type universal shaft 200, so that the input end and the output end of the three-section type universal shaft 200 can be abutted against the inner walls of the first channel 112 and the second channel 121 to realize rotation. To better effect rotation, a rotation bearing may be installed in the first and second passages 112 and 121, so as to reduce resistance to rotation and reduce wear. In fact, the open end of the cavity 111 is provided with a limiting structure to prevent the spherical seat 120 from falling out of the cavity 111. Actually, the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330, the main body seat 310 is installed on the spherical seat 120, the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 can be installed on the fixed base 110 or the spherical seat 120, if the installation ends of the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 are installed on the fixed base 110, the action ends of the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 are connected with or hinged or abutted to the spherical seat 120; similarly, the mounting ends of the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 are both mounted on the spherical seat 120, and the action ends of the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 are both connected with the fixed base 110 or hinged or abutted. The specific installation configuration of the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 is only required to be able to simultaneously or separately drive the relative swing around the hinge point of the fixed base 110 and the spherical seat 120.
Referring to fig. 1 and 2, for the sake of structural simplicity and convenience of later maintenance of components, in one embodiment of the present application, the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 are identical in structure, and each of the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 includes an arc-shaped rack 301 and a driver 302; two ends of the two arc-shaped racks 301 are respectively hinged to the part which is not provided with the main body seat 310, an avoidance slotted hole 303 is formed in each of the two arc-shaped racks 301 along the length direction of the arc-shaped rack, and one end, corresponding to the three-section type universal shaft 200, of the three-section type universal shaft movably penetrates through the avoidance slotted hole 303 and can slide in the avoidance slotted hole 303 along the circumferential direction of the arc-shaped rack 301; the two arc-shaped racks 301 are arranged in a staggered manner, and do not move and interfere when swinging mutually; the two drivers 302 are arranged on the main body seat 310, and the output end of each driver 302 can be always meshed with the corresponding arc-shaped rack 301; the output end of each driver 302 can crawl along a corresponding one of the arc-shaped racks 301 and drive the main body seat 310 and the corresponding component to swing relative to the other component space. In fact, the main body seat 310 is installed on the spherical seat 120, and both ends of the two arc-shaped racks 301 are respectively hinged on the outer wall of the fixed base 110. The fixed base 110 is installed on an external fixed structure in this embodiment, and the spherical seat 120 is a movable end, and a load structure, such as a fan blade or a paddle in the field of unmanned aerial vehicles, can be installed at a corresponding end of the three-segment type cardan shaft 200 that penetrates through the movable end. The two arc-shaped racks 301 are semicircular structures, and mounting lugs are arranged at two ends of each arc-shaped rack 301, so that the two arc-shaped racks are conveniently hinged to the outer wall of the fixed base 110, and actually, two hinge points of the two arc-shaped racks 301 are both mounted on any plane of the spherical seat 120, which penetrates through the center of the sphere of the spherical seat. In addition, both drivers 302 are electrically connected to the control system.
It should be added to the above embodiment that the staggered positions of the avoidance slots 303 on the two arc-shaped racks 301 are spaces through which the corresponding end of the three-section type cardan shaft 200 can move, and since the two arc-shaped racks 301 can swing respectively, the position change point of the staggered point of the two arc-shaped racks 301 in the space is the direction in which the corresponding end of the three-section type cardan shaft 200 can swing in the space. Meanwhile, in this embodiment, one end of the three-segment type universal shaft 200 is required to simultaneously penetrate through the two arc-shaped racks 301 and the main body seat 310, which are arranged in a staggered manner, and since three parts are required to simultaneously penetrate through the three-segment type universal shaft 200, the three-segment type universal shaft is more prone to jamming during swinging. In order to better realize that the movement range of the staggered point of the two arc-shaped racks 301 is larger and better transmit the load force transmitted from the main body seat 310, the two arc-shaped racks 301 are vertically staggered, i.e. arranged in a crisscross manner. Meanwhile, in order to avoid movement interference, the radius of one arc-shaped rack 301 is larger than the outer diameter of the other arc-shaped rack 301, so that the movement interference can be reduced, and the respective movement of the two arc-shaped racks 301 is ensured.
The driver 302 in the above embodiment may be composed of a servo motor and a gear installed on an output end of the servo motor, and in this embodiment, the servo motor is installed on the main body base 310, and the gear on the output end of the servo motor is always engaged with the arc-shaped rack 301 that is correspondingly engaged, so that the main body base 310 drives the corresponding arc-shaped rack 301 to swing correspondingly when moving. For this reason, the teeth of the arc-shaped rack 301 are installed on the outer side of the arc-shaped rack 301, which facilitates the installation of the servo motor while not interfering with other components when moving. In this embodiment, the servo motor is electrically connected to the control system.
Referring to fig. 3 to 6, since the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 have the same structure and both adopt the design of the arc-shaped racks 301 and the driver 302, when the two arc-shaped racks 301 are staggered with each other to change the staggered points of the two arc-shaped racks 301, the corresponding end of the three-segment type cardan shaft 200 passing through the staggered position of the escape slots 303 on the arc-shaped racks 301 is easily blocked and moves unsmoothly, and therefore in another embodiment of the present application, another improvement scheme related to the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 is provided. The first adjusting mechanism 320 comprises a first rack 321 and a first driving assembly 322, wherein two ends of the first rack 321 are respectively hinged to two opposite sides of the component which is not provided with the main body seat 310, the first driving assembly 322 is arranged on the main body seat 310, and an output end of the first driving assembly 322 can be always meshed with the first rack 321; first rack 321 is provided with dodge hole 323 along its length direction, the activity of the corresponding one end of syllogic cardan shaft 200 passes dodge hole 323 to can slide in dodging hole 323 along the circumference of first rack 321. In fact, the technical solution of the first adjusting mechanism 320 in the present embodiment is substantially the same as that of the first adjusting mechanism 320 or the second adjusting mechanism 330 in the previous embodiment, and therefore, the present embodiment is not described in detail herein. And the second adjusting mechanism 330 includes a second rack 331 and a second driving component 332, the second rack 331 and the second driving component 332 are provided with two sets, two sets of the second rack 331 are symmetrically disposed on two sides of the first rack 321, two sets of the second rack 331 are respectively disposed on the main body base 310, the other end is a movable end, two sets of the second driving component 332 are respectively rotatably disposed on the side wall of the component which is not disposed on the main body base 310, and two sets of the second driving component 332 are respectively engaged with the second rack 331 on the corresponding side all the time, and can swing along with the corresponding second rack 331. The main body seat 310 is installed on the spherical seat 120, and both ends of the first rack 321 and one end corresponding to the two second racks 331 are hinged to the outer wall of the corresponding position of the fixed base 110.
Through the above design, the second rack 331 can be directly fixed with the main body seat 310 and form a whole, so that compared with the previous embodiment, one end of the three-section type cardan shaft 200 corresponding to the first rack 321 only passes through the avoiding hole 323 and the main body seat 310, a structure that one end of the three-section type cardan shaft 200 corresponding to the first rack passes through is reduced, and the movement clamping stagnation can be reduced to a certain extent. It should be noted that, in this application, the structure of installing two sets of second drive components 332 all adopts the design of frame-shaped structure, two sets of second drive components 332 all adopt servo motor and install the gear on the servo motor output, wherein servo motor installs on frame-shaped structure, and the gear is installed in frame-shaped structure, and gear cooperation frame-shaped structure constitutes a space that can hold second rack 331 and pass simultaneously, so both can restrict the space motion of second rack 331, can drive frame-shaped structure through second rack 331 at later stage again and follow the swing.
In the above embodiment, the first driving assembly 322 can drive the main body seat 310 and the spherical seat 120 to swing relative to the fixed base 110 along the circumferential direction of the first rack 321 by cooperating with the engaging action of the first rack 321; the two sets of second racks 331 and the second driving assemblies 332 are respectively installed on two sides of the first rack 321, so that when the main body seat 310 and the ball seat 120 move along the second racks 331 on either side, the second driving assembly 332 on the other side drives the second rack 331 on the corresponding side to move in the opposite direction, and when the main body seat 310 and the ball seat 120 move along the second racks 331 on either side, the first driving assembly 322 installed on the main body seat 310 also forces the first rack 321 to swing around the hinge point thereof, so that the swing assembly formed by the main body seat 310, the ball seat 120 and the corresponding end of the three-segment type universal shaft 200 passing through the ball seat 120 can maintain a stable spatial swing angle relative to the fixed end formed by the fixed base 110, thereby reducing motion interference and motion stagnation between different components.
See the two embodiments described above regarding the different specific structures of the first adjustment mechanism 320 and the second adjustment mechanism 330, wherein the control system at least comprises a PLC control board to realize the control; the PLC control board is preferably installed on the fixing base 110 for fixing, and the first adjusting mechanism 320 is installed on the spherical seat 120, for which the wiring of the PLC control board can be inserted into the spherical seat 120 and finally electrically connected to the first driving assembly 322. When the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 are designed in the same structure, the PLC control board is electrically connected to the driver 302, and the PLC control board can be wirelessly connected to the operating terminal through a wireless module, which is a conventional technical means and is not described in detail herein. When the first adjusting mechanism 320 and the second adjusting mechanism 330 are designed to have different and same structures, the PLC control board is electrically connected to the first driving assembly 322 and the second driving assembly 332. In fact, the control system can also adopt the scheme in the prior art, and both the first driving assembly 322 and the second driving assembly 332 have the servo motors therein, so that the forward and reverse directions of the servo motors are controlled by the PLC control board to be the conventional technical means, and the present application only utilizes the principle to realize the function of angle adjustment in the present application. Of course, in some embodiments, the specific structure of the control system of the aircraft in the present application may also refer to the technical solution disclosed in patent 201820529849.1, a drone control system and a drone system, which is not detailed herein.
Referring to fig. 1 to 7, in some embodiments, in order to make the spherical seat 120 simpler and have certain controllability, the spherical seat 120 includes a bowl-shaped cover 122 and a magnetic ring assembly, one side of an opening of the bowl-shaped cover 122 is buckled in the opening of the cavity 111, and the bowl-shaped cover 122 can rotate around a spherical center thereof in a space relative to the opening of the cavity 111 and always blocks the opening of the cavity 111; the bottom of the bowl-shaped cover 122 is provided with the second channel 121; the magnetic ring assembly is installed in the cavity 111 and is used for adsorbing the bowl-shaped cover 122 on the opening of the cavity 111 all the time. In fact, the bowl-shaped cover 122 can slide along the opening direction of the cavity 111. In practical use, the position of the bowl-shaped cover 122 in the cavity 111 is not fixed, that is, the position of the center of the bowl-shaped cover 122 in the cavity 111 is not fixed, which can increase the mobility of the whole ball joint 100. In fact, during use, the three-segment cardan shaft 200 will move along its transmission direction during transmission, and therefore it is possible to drive the bowl-shaped cover 122 to move, and thus the bowl-shaped cover 122 will move in the cavity 111. For this reason, the magnetic ring subassembly main role is in this application for the motion of spacing bowl shape cover 122, and in fact, the appearance chamber 111 opening part is provided with position sensing, can detect bowl shape cover 122's displacement, can also control the adsorption affinity of magnetic ring subassembly according to bowl shape cover 122 apart from appearance chamber 111 open-ended position simultaneously, increases whole ball joint 100's use flexibility like this.
Further, in a modified embodiment, the magnetic ring assembly comprises an inner magnetic ring 123 and an outer magnetic ring 124, the outer magnetic ring 124 is mounted on the inner wall of the cavity 111, and the inner ring abuts against the outer wall of the bowl-shaped cover 122; the inner magnet ring 123 is mounted on the inner wall of the bowl-shaped cover 122 in the opening area, the inner magnet ring 123 and the outer magnet ring 124 being capable of attracting each other. Wherein, the inner magnetic ring 123 and the outer magnetic ring 124 are both provided with rollers, which is convenient for the bowl-shaped cover 122 to swing. In fact, in some embodiments, driving members are disposed in both the inner magnetic ring 123 and the outer magnetic ring 124, and the driving members can be connected to the rollers, that is, the rollers can realize the directional swing of the bowl-shaped cover 122. Generally, rollers may be disposed at four equal positions of the inner magnetic ring 123 and the outer magnetic ring 124, and two adjacent rollers or a plurality of rollers with a desired adjustment direction are used to drive the bowl-shaped cover 122 to move, so as to achieve the swing adjustment of the bowl-shaped cover 122.
Referring to fig. 6, in fact, in some embodiments, in addition to using a position sensor to detect the position of the bowl-shaped cover 122 in the cavity 111, the cavity 111 may be modified so that the bowl-shaped cover 122 can move in the cavity 111 to accommodate the play of the three-segment type cardan shaft 200 in the transmission direction. The cavity 111 comprises a vertical portion 113 and a closing-in portion 114, the diameter of the vertical portion 113 is larger than or equal to that of the bowl-shaped cover 122, the diameter of the opening end of the closing-in portion 114 is smaller than that of the bowl-shaped cover 122, and the bowl-shaped cover 122 can slide along the vertical portion 113. In fact, the cavity 111 may be a separate structure to achieve the installation of the bowl-shaped cover 122, and in some embodiments, the fixing base 110 may also be a separate structure to achieve the installation of the bowl-shaped cover 122 into the cavity 111.
With further reference to fig. 1 to 6, in order to facilitate the later installation and fixation of the fixation base 110 on an external fixture, the fixation base 110 includes a base 115 and a main body block 116 mounted on the base 115, the cavity 111 is disposed in the main body block 116, and the opening is disposed on a side away from the base 115; the first channel 112 is disposed on the body block 116, and the outward end penetrates the body block 116 and the seat bottom 115. The base 115 is of a plate-shaped structure, and a plurality of mounting holes 118 are formed in the base 115, so that the later-stage mounting work is facilitated. Of course, the body block 116 may be a hemisphere or a square block, and the cross section of the cavity 111 is a circle, so as to fit the hemisphere shape of the bowl-shaped cover 122.
Referring to fig. 1 and 2, in fact, in an embodiment of the present application, in order to prevent the bowl-shaped cover 122 from coming out of the cavity 111, the fixed base 110 further includes a limit ring seat 117, the limit ring seat 117 is mounted on one side of the body block 116 at the opening of the cavity 111, the outer surface of the spherical seat 120 abuts against the inner wall of the inner ring of the limit ring seat 117, and the limit ring seat 117 can limit the spherical seat 120 in the cavity 111. Wherein, the limiting ring seat 117 can be fixed on the main body block 116 by screws, which facilitates the later disassembly. In fact, in some embodiments, the limiting ring seat 117 is provided with a rubber pad on the inner wall thereof, and the rubber pad is provided with lubricating oil, so as to reduce the wear on the outer spherical surface of the spherical seat 120.
Referring further to fig. 7, the three-piece type universal shaft 200 used in the present application may be a conventional three-piece type universal joint, but it is difficult to adapt to the specific structure of the ball joint 100 in the present application, and for this reason, the three-piece type universal shaft 200 in the present application includes a first connecting shaft 210, a second connecting shaft 220, and a transmission body 230, one end of the first connecting shaft 210 is hinged to one end of the transmission body 230 through a cross 240, and one end of the second connecting shaft 220 is hinged to the other end of the transmission body 230 through a cross 240; the transmission body 230 is located in the accommodating cavity 111, the other end of the first connecting shaft 210 movably penetrates through the first channel 112, the other end of the second connecting shaft 220 movably penetrates through the second channel 121, and the first connecting shaft 210 and the second connecting shaft 220 can rotate relative to the first channel 112 and the second channel 121 respectively. In fact, the lengths of the first connecting shaft 210 and the second connecting shaft 220 are greater than the depths of the first channel 112 and the second channel 121, so that the first connecting shaft 210 and the second connecting shaft 220 are conveniently connected with an external structure, the transmission body 230 is actually a double-head structure, both ends of the transmission body are provided with connecting lugs, the connecting lugs are connected and hinged with the cross shaft 240, and similarly, the corresponding ends of the first connecting shaft 210 and the second connecting shaft 220 are also provided with connecting lugs, so that both ends of the remaining one of the cross shaft 240 on the connecting lug of the transmission body 230 are conveniently hinged.
Of course, in some embodiments, the outward ends of the first connecting shaft 210 and the second connecting shaft 220 are stepped shafts, which facilitates the installation of bearings, by which the first connecting shaft 210 and the second connecting shaft 220 can be installed in the first passage 112 and the second passage 121, respectively. In fact, since the first connecting shaft 210 and the second connecting shaft 220 may generate axial play during the transmission process, the bearings may be ball spline bearings, and accordingly, the first connecting shaft 210 and the second connecting shaft 220 are provided with spline grooves, so that the first connecting shaft 210 and the second connecting shaft 220 can rotate and move in the axial direction.
The invention also provides an aircraft, which comprises an aircraft body, blades and an automatic composite universal axis turning device, wherein the mounting end of the spherical universal joint 100 can be detachably mounted on the aircraft body, and the blades are mounted on the output end of the three-section type universal shaft 200. Including aircraft body, paddle and compound universal deviator with adjustable, install on the aircraft body with spherical universal joint 100 can be dismantled, the paddle is installed on the output of syllogic cardan shaft 200. In fact, the fixing base 110 of the ball joint 100 in the above embodiment is used for fixing on the aircraft body, so that the stability of the whole ball joint 100 can be maintained, and the first connecting shaft 210 of the three-segment type universal shaft 200 is directly connected with the power structure of the aircraft body, and can be an electric motor or an oil-electric motor. Because the ball joint 100 has a certain movement dead angle in the application, in order to realize the dead angle-free movement of the whole blade in the action space, a mounting structure with a certain angle can be arranged on the aircraft body, for example, a support arm, and the movement dead angle of the ball joint 100 is compensated by using the space oblique angle of the support arm, so that the blade can swing in the action space without dead angle, and the flight state can be adjusted. The above-mentioned action space is understood to be the space formed by all the adjustment angles required by the blade in achieving various flight actions.
